Korcok meets Netanyahu and Ashkenazi, calls for restraint

May 21st, 2021

Slovak Foreign Minister Ivan Korcok called for restraint and appropriate measures when using force on his visit to Israel on Thursday, during which he met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u and his Israeli counterpart Gabriel Ashkenazi, the foreign ministry's press department said. "I expressed Slovakia's support for Israel's right to self-defence and to guarantee the security of its citizens," Korcok said. "At the same time, I called for restraint and reasonable behaviour in the use of force with regard to the security of the civilian population. I explained what our citizens in Slovakia feel, in particular that human life has the same value everywhere in the world, regardless of whether it is in Israel or Palestine."
